 The NSLS-II project includes the design, construction, installation, and commissioning of accelerator hardware, civil construction, and central facilities required to produce a new synchrotron light source. The project includes a highly optimized 3GeV electron storage ring (SR), full-energy injector, experimental beamlines and optics, and appropriate support equipment.

The storage ring contains two superconducting (SC) Radio Frequency (RF) sections that will boost electrons during their circulation. These two SC RF sections require cooling by LHe supplied from an independent cryogenic system. Phase 1 contained only one SC RF section and has been constructed. Phase 2, containing the second SC RF section will now be constructed.

This procurement includes the Valve Box-B needed for the second SC RF section.

BSA is seeking manufacturers that meet or exceed all operating parameters of the reference equipment.
